Context & meta
The Tiger Cavalry is the Wei unique Cavalry: 60 food and 80 gold, 18 seconds to train, 110 HP, 11 attack, 0 melee/4 pierce armor, speed 1.35, and line of sight 5. When it defeats enemy military, it gains HP and attack, according to the official help. The same help calls it exceptionally strong against Ranged Soldiers and weak against the Spearman-line. It is tagged Cavalry and Unique Unit and carries +6 against Archers. It is a snowball unit with a clear condition: the first kill improves the next fight, so denying that first kill matters more than trading one body at a time.
History & balance
The Tiger Cavalry belongs to the Wei cavalry identity, where economic tempo and durable mounted pressure reinforce one another. Wei receive one free Villager for each researched economic upgrade, gain +20% then +30% HP for Hei Guang Cavalry and Xianbei Raiders in Castle and Imperial Age, and make Traction Trebuchets and Lou Chuans 25% cheaper. The team bonus gives Cavalry +2 attack against Siege Weapons. The Tiger itself keeps its 60-food/80-gold cost and 18-second train time, then adds a kill-based reward that makes a successful Wei attack compound. It is strongest when the player chooses fights that guarantee a military target without feeding the first unit.
In pro play
Use Tiger Cavalry with a kill plan. At 1.35 speed, 110 HP, and 4 pierce armor, the unit can reach ranged positions, but 80 gold makes random contact a bad investment. Focus one Ranged Soldier, Siege Weapon, or exposed support unit, secure the first military defeat, then immediately use the extra HP and attack to switch targets. Keep the group together so one Tiger can be screened while another takes the finish; do not let a wounded unit chase alone. The 18-second train time supports a rolling pressure wave, and Wei economic Villagers keep that wave growing, but only if the player refuses fights that offer no safe first kill.
How to counter it
The classic mistake is letting Tiger Cavalry farm Archers one by one and create its first permanent power spike. The official help gives the category: Spearman-line. Halberdiers carry +32 against Cavalry and Pikemen +22. Place them between Tigers and ranged targets, focus the same Tiger until it falls, and never donate a low-HP military unit that can trigger the reward. The goal is to deny the kill condition, not chase 1.35-speed cavalry.
